How much is the needed marks in cmat for getting admission in cusat- kerala

The qualifying marks for SEBC candidates from the state of kerala is 55% in aggregate and minimum 50% marks in Mathematics as well. An overall 50% marks in aggregate is required to apply for CUSAT CAT. For the rest, the qualifying marks are 60% in aggregate as well as Mathematics.
